The Boy In The Striped Pyjamas, 9pm, BBC2: If it’s something that pulls on the old heart strings you’re after then this is the film for you. The film adaption of John Boyne’s bestselling novel tells the story of an 8 year old boy called Bruno who is moved to the countryside with his Nazi officer father. Mistaking the nearby concentration camp for a farm he begins to befriend a young boy in striped pyjamas.

The Hurt Locker, 9pm, More4: This is one for those of you who fancy a bit of action this Friday evening. Starring Jeremy Renner and Ralph Fiennes the film is set in Iraq and tells the story of a US Army bomb-disposal squad and tells the story of the last 38 days that the men have left to serve, and risk their lives, there. All of the men have a different outlook on their situation and the film explores how different people cope in such difficult settings.

Speed, 9pm, 5*: Back when Keanu Reeves was still making good films he took centre stage in Speed and if you haven’t seen it before you simply must tonight. Along with Sandra Bullock Reeves’ character finds himself stuck on a bus which if it slows down below a certain speed will blow up. If car chases, high intensity will-they-wont-they-survive films are your cup of tea then this is the film for you tonight.
